- GMandJMExplorerWe use a PhoneAlert system at our condo.
It will call if the furnace stops and the temperature goes below 45F and/or if the power goes off. It also has a water intrusion sensor.
It does require a landline phone.

I believe its $25/month for the monitoring and alerts, which we suspend it when we aren't in Fla. - tjfogelbergExplorerWe bought a freeze alarm that connects to the phone line. (No monthly fees). It will call us at 3 different phone numbers if the temp drops below 55 degrees. We have a lockbox on the inside door and can give the code to the heating guy if he needs to get in. There is also one with a red light that turns in (place in window for neighbor to see) if temp drops. We also shut off water and turn off Hot Water Heater and softener. Works great. No worries.
